Effective passing ability is commonly evaluated through a range of analytical measurements. A widely used statistic is passing success rate, which indicates the percentage of completed passes. While excellent passing statistics provide useful insights, those figures need to be analyzed within the context of the match. During competitive matches, a deep-lying playmaker may complete simple distributions, while an offensive player often tries defense-splitting passes. Despite that footballer shows reduced completion rates, their attacking passes frequently lead to dangerous attacks. Therefore, performance analysts use together statistical analysis to obtain a detailed assessment of passing accuracy. Comprehensive analysis helps improve overall football performance.
